Windows Licensing for Business: What You Need to Know

Windows Licensing Doesn't Have to Be Confusing

Windows licensing is one of the most common questions we get from business owners. Which version do I need? Can I use Windows Home in my practice? What's the difference between retail and volume licensing? Let's break it down.

๐Ÿ’ก

Every business PC should run Windows 11 Pro at minimum. Windows Home lacks critical security and management features that businesses โ€” especially medical practices โ€” cannot afford to go without.

Windows Home vs Windows Pro: Why It Matters

Windows 11 Home

  • Designed for personal/home use
  • No domain join or Azure AD join
  • No BitLocker drive encryption
  • No Group Policy management
  • No Remote Desktop host capability
  • No Intune device management

Windows 11 Pro

  • BitLocker encryption โ€” Encrypts the entire drive, protecting data if a laptop is lost or stolen
  • Domain/Azure AD join โ€” Centrally manage user accounts and policies
  • Group Policy โ€” Enforce security settings, password requirements, and restrictions across all PCs
  • Remote Desktop โ€” Allow secure remote access to workstations
  • Intune management โ€” Deploy apps, push updates, enforce compliance, and remote wipe
  • Hyper-V โ€” Run virtual machines for testing and legacy applications
For any business handling sensitive data โ€” patient records, legal documents, financial information โ€” Windows Pro is non-negotiable.

Licensing Options for Business

OEM Licence (Pre-installed)

  • Comes with new PCs from manufacturers (Dell, HP, Lenovo, Microsoft)
  • Tied to that specific hardware โ€” cannot be transferred to a new PC
  • Cheapest option per device
  • Best for: Businesses buying new hardware

Retail Licence

  • Purchased separately from Microsoft or retailers
  • Can be transferred to a new PC (one device at a time)
  • More expensive than OEM
  • Best for: Upgrading existing hardware

Microsoft 365 Business Premium

  • Includes Windows 11 Business (equivalent to Pro) upgrade rights
  • Also includes Office apps, Exchange, Teams, Intune, and Defender
  • Monthly per-user subscription
  • Best for: Businesses wanting a complete productivity and security package

Volume Licensing (CSP)

  • For businesses with 5+ devices
  • Managed through a Microsoft Cloud Solution Provider (like SkyComm)
  • Flexible โ€” add or remove licences as needed
  • Central licence management and compliance tracking
  • Best for: Growing businesses with multiple devices

Common Licensing Mistakes

  • Using Home edition in a business โ€” Violates Microsoft licensing terms and lacks essential security features
  • Not tracking licence keys โ€” When you need to reinstall, you need that key
  • Mixing licence types โ€” Creates a compliance nightmare. Standardise across your organisation
  • Forgetting CALs for servers โ€” If you run Windows Server, every device connecting needs a Client Access Licence
